The second reason dettol should not be used to clean your dermaroller is it is unknown how dettol will react with the glue in many micro-needle rollers. Many metal micro-needles are attached to the roller head with glue. Some products including denture cleaners have been known to dissolve this glue causing the needles to fall out. This is a safety risk as well as destroying the dermaroller.

Soapy water - While soapy water can get rid of dirt, dead skin, and oils, it's not strong enough to get rid of all the bacteria. Water also has bacteria in it that you might not want to transfer under the skin. No, using Dettol to clean your derma roller is not recommended. It contains a mid-range toxic chemical that can cause burning, itching, rash, redness, or swelling. It can also be dangerous to pets and may dissolve the glue in metal rollers, causing them to fall apart. It's best to find an alternative cleaning method. Boil Method: Place the derma roller in boiling water for about 5-10 minutes, making sure that all parts of the roller are submerged in the boiling liquid. Allow it to cool before handling it, then use tweezers to remove it from the water. Let air dry after rinsing with lukewarm water. Derma rollers aid your hair growth through microneedling. Wet a clean sponge with some soapy water and roll the dermaroller on its surface several times. This will remove any skin cells, skin products, or blood from the device's crevices, which are otherwise hard to clean.
